Announcement: Elvis Martin – First Ever Youth Advisor on Homelessness

Elvis Martin was recently appointed as the first ever youth adviser on homelessness for the Melbourne City Council.

Elvis commented “I am honored to be appointed to this important role and I am looking forward to my two year term where I will be driving education, policy reform and advocating for initiative to reduce homelessness within Melbourne”.

Elvis’s Vision is to open doors for young people, get more young people on decision making committees and drive important decisions for shaping change for the homeless in our city council municipality.
